%0 Journal Article %T ANTECEDENTS OF ORGANIZATIONAL COMMITMENT OF BANKING SECTOR EMPLOYEES IN PAKISTAN %A Abdullah %A Muhammad Ismail Ramay %J Serbian Journal of Management %D 2012 %I University in Belgrade %X The aim of this study was to check the association of factors like work environment, job security,pay satisfaction and participation in decision making; with organizational commitment of theemployees, working in the banking sector of Pakistan. Two hundred and fifteen (215) responses toquestionnaire-based survey were collected from managerial and non-managerial employees, andanalyzed. The analysis showed positive correlations between the dependent and independentvariables. The relation between job security and organizational commitment was the most significant,indicating that a secure job can yield higher level of commitment. Work environment also had asignificant relation with organizational commitment, showing that a healthy and friendly workenvironment may enhance an employee¡¯s commitment towards his work and organization. Paysatisfaction and participation in decision-making had low correlations with organizationalcommitment. Age and tenure seemed to affect the commitment of employees, with highercommitment shown for higher age and tenure; whereas gender did not show significant change incommitment level of employees. %K Organizational commitment %K Work environment %K Job security %K Pay satisfaction %K Participation in decision making. %U http://www.sjm06.com/SJM%20ISSN1452-4864/7_1_2012_May_1_170/7_1_89-102.pdf
